2 What do we measure? Variable: type of category you are tying to measure. Independent Variable: a variable that stands alone and isn’t changed by the other variables you are trying to measure. (cause) Dependent Variable: something that depends on other factors. (outcome/effect)

3 Graphing Variables Independent Variable: X-axis
Dependent Variable: Y-axis

4 Test Scores Mr. Godinez is investigating students performance on their exams. He wants to find out if students test scores are related to the hours spend studying. Independent Variable Time Spent Studying Dependent Variable Test Score
